Chess Career & Achievements
Starting around 2018 with a daily rating below 1400, Vaso quickly showed a knack for dominating opponents, boasting a perfect 14-0 in the first recorded month of games. Such momentum catapulted their peak daily rating to over 2050 by early 2019.
Though every hero faces challenges—such as a rough patch in late 2019—the resilient Vaso bounced back with solid performances, steadily improving in all formats.
When the clock speeds up, so does Vaso’s brilliance. In blitz chess, they've hit a peak rating nearing 2740 by 2025—no small feat that places them among elite speed chess tacticians.
Rapid and bullet are also strong suits, with peaks over 2600 in rapid and well above 2500 in bullet, showcasing Vaso's speed and sharpness across the board.
Playing Style
Vaso is a patient strategist, averaging around 67 moves per win, which means they enjoy a good long battle rather than quick checkmates—unless they have to! Their endgame prowess is significant, with over 70% endgame frequency, proving that they're just as comfortable squeezing one more inch out of a position as delivering crushing blows.
A notable trait? An impressive 81% comeback rate—Vaso never gives up, turning around games even when the odds seem bleak. Their psychological toughness is legendary, although a tilt factor of 73 suggests even they have those "Why did I just blunder?!" moments.
